Spicy Algerian Chicken and Vegetable Tagine
A flavorful and aromatic North African-inspired dish, perfect for a cold evening. This tagine combines the richness of chicken and vegetables in a spicy and sweet sauce.
Ingredients
- β1 1/2 pounds Chicken thighs
- β1 medium Onion
- β3 cloves Garlic
- β2 medium Carrots
- β1 medium Yellow bell pepper
- β1 cup Petit pois
- β2 tablespoons Algerian harissa
- β1 teaspoon Cumin
- β1/2 teaspoon Paprika
- β1/2 teaspoon Salt
- β1/4 teaspoon Black pepper
- β2 tablespoons Olive oil
Instructions
